MEDIA ADVISORY

Community Leaders To Hold Top Public Elected Officials Accountable in Annual Assembly


United Parents and Students (UPAS) will hold their 7th Annual Assembly TOGETHER WE RISE: A VISION FOR CHANGE on November 17th at 4:30pm PT via Zoom. The assembly brings together local leaders and top public elected officials to discuss the coalition’s demands regarding housing protections, food justice, violence prevention, and digital equity.  


WHO: United Parents & Students: a self-advocating coalition of over 200+ parents and student based in South & East Los Angeles

 

Mayor Eric Garcetti will open the event.
